Mid/Senior - Frontend Dev

Prestige Nursing
Charing Cross, United Kingdom
1 month 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Intermediate

Job location

Remote
Charing Cross, United Kingdom

Tech stack

JavaScript
HTML5
Automation of Tests
CSS
Software Debugging
Web Development
Design of User Interfaces
Node.js
TypeScript
WebSocket
Google Tag Manager
React
Cypress
Expo.io
GIT
React Native
Front End Software Development
Software Version Control

Job description

In this role, you will be part of a fast-moving development team focused on building and enhancing multiple web applications used daily by a high-volume user base. The role is centered around developing robust, maintainable, and efficient front-end systems using modern JavaScript frameworks. You'll collaborate closely with engineers and product teams throughout the Agile development cycle, from initial design to deployment and monitoring., * Write structured, clean, and reusable front-end code.

  • Build dynamic and responsive UI/UX components.
  • Analyse and resolve performance issues alongside other developers.
  • Follow feature guidance from senior engineers while ensuring technical decisions align with broader goals.
  • Contribute to code and design reviews, and assist with debugging tasks.
  • Occasionally participate in on-call responsibilities to support ongoing performance.

Requirements

  • Minimum 4 years in web development with solid foundations in HTML5, CSS, and JavaScript.
  • Experience working with ReactJS, React Native, Expo EAS & TypeScript
  • Familiar with front-end testing tools (e.g., Jest, Cypress, Enzyme).
  • Proficient with Git and version control workflows.
  • Demonstrated skills in building responsive and user-friendly interfaces.
  • Comfortable working collaboratively within a development team.
  • Previous experience in the iGaming or Sports betting industry
  • Knowledge of Google Tag Manager or analytics tracking.
  • Experience working with Node.js or WebSocket-based applications.
  • Familiarity with ApplePay or GooglePay integration.

Apply for this position